If 1/2 inch equals 1 foot, what does 1/8 inch equal?

To understand the relationship between the measurements provided, consider the scale where 1/2 inch is equivalent to 1 foot. This means that for every 1/2 inch on a scale or diagram, the actual measured length is 1 foot in reality.

Now, if we want to determine what 1/8 inch would equal in that same scale, we can look for its proportional relationship to 1/2 inch. Since 1/8 inch is half of 1/4 inch, and 1/4 inch is half of 1/2 inch, we can calculate 1/8 inch as follows:

  1. Start by acknowledging that 1/2 inch equals 12 inches (1 foot).

  2. Since 1/4 inch would be half of that, it equals 6 inches.

  3. 1/8 inch, being half of 1/4 inch, therefore equals 3 inches in reality.

Thus, when 1/2 inch corresponds to 1 foot, 1/8 inch correctly translates to 3 inches. This proportional relationship illustrates the scaling factor between the measurement on the scale and the actual length.
